Coastal hosts FBI speaker on intelligence reform and politics

Former FBI administrator Wilson Lowery will speak at Coastal Carolina University on the topic of " Intelligence Reform and Political Realities" in a public forum on Wednesday, Oct. 19 at 2 p.m. in Wall Auditorium. The event is free and open to the public.

From 2002 to 2005, Lowery served as the executive assistant director of administration for the FBI, where he was responsible for financial management, accounting, human resources, administration, internal security, operations, computer development and reengineering.

Prior to the FBI, Lowery worked for IBM for 30 years serving in many executive positions, including vice president and senior managing director of finance and planning for Asia Pacific, vice president of quality and reengineering, chair of IBM Credit Corporation and general manager of global financing.

He earned a bachelor's degree in finance and an MBA from the University of North Carolina.

Lowery serves on the advisory committee for the Government Accountability Office and lives with his wife Pat in Georgetown. The event is sponsored by Coastal's E. Craig Wall Sr. College of Business Administration. For more information contact 349-2640.
